A. post vaccination swelling is a common thing which maybe mild or sometimes more depending upon the type of vaccination. Mostly after DPT vaccine, there may be fever and pain which may be there for two or three days. Sometime the swelling may persist. Paracetamol should be given in a proper dose to reduce the pain and fever. Ice fermentation can be given locally also, thrombophobeg oint can be applied. if there is too much of pain or any kind of pus formation, is there you should not ignore and consult your doctor.
